  • Patent number: 6319968
    Abstract: An acoustically effective, bituminous mass which can be applied hot by means of a flat extrusion mold contains an addition of a thermosetting resin or thermosetting reagent combination, plus bitumen, polymers and/or wax as well as fillers such as aluminum powder or zinc powder, powdered graphite or mica powder. This addition is added to the mass at temperatures under 125° C., so that the polymerization reaction does not occur until a subsequent heating.

  • Patent number: 5823301
    Abstract: A brake pad has a support made of two metal sheets bonded together by a damping layer. The damping layer is formed exclusively from a crosslinked plastic adhesive in a thickness of about 75 .mu.m to 100 .mu.m, and is either a peroxide-crosslinked polyacrylate or a peroxide-crosslinked silicone adhesive.

  • Patent number: 4833018
    Abstract: Bubble-formation when melting a magnetically adhering bituminous soundproofing sheet provided with a hot-melt adhesive layer (4) onto an automobile body sheet metal at temperatures of about 190.degree. C., is prevented by integrating a flexible, temperature-resistant foil (5) into the soundproofing sheet. For soundproofing sheets up to 3 mm thick, the spacing between the hot-melt layer (4) and the foil (5) preferably should not exceed 1 mm.

  • Patent number: 4618521
    Abstract: A corrosion protective sheet for adhesion to steel sheets which is made from elastomers and natural resin modified bitumen and which contains up to about 10% organic and or inorganic fibrous material. The sheet is coated on the underside with a melt adhesive and on the upper side with a bitumen resistant anti-block material which provides a solid sheet at a temperature under 90.degree. C. No separation sheets are needed and the adherence of the sheet on the steel surface to be protected is improved and the upper surface is rendered resistant to penetration.

  • Patent number: 4473606
    Abstract: An anticorrosion perforated foil for fusion onto metal substrates comprising 60 to 90% by weight of bitumen, 0.5 to 7% by weight of styrene-butadiene rubber, 5 to 25% by weight of a bitumen modified with polymers, 0.5 to 7.5% by weight of natural resin and 0.5 to 10% by weight of organic and/or inorganic fibers stable at above 160.degree. C. and its preparation and a method of protecting metal elements from corrosion.
